Thatching is the process of eliminating the layer of dead turf, roots, and organic debris that collects in between the soil and living yard, which can hinder water, air, and nutrient absorption. Extreme thatch can cause shallow root systems, increased pest problems, and uneven growth. Techniques for thatching consist of manual raking or using specialized dethatching devices that raises and removes the layer without damaging healthy grass The process is often followed by aeration, overseeding, or fertilization to promote healthy recovery and development. Routine thatching ensures better soil-to-grass contact, improves nutrient uptake, and preserves a lush, resistant lawn. Incorporating thatching into lawn care regimens enhances both the appearance and long-term health of grass.
